From mboxrd@z Thu Jan 1 00:00:00 1970 Return-Path: Message-ID: <44C39F4B.70708@bk.ru> Date: Sun, 23 Jul 2006 20:09:47 +0400 From: fixx User-Agent: Mozilla Thunderbird 1.0.6 (X11/20050905) X-Accept-Language: ru-ru, ru MIME-Version: 1.0 To: ALT Linux Community References: <44C355D3.5080407@bk.ru> <44C37222.90204@bk.ru> <44C37C6B.40908@mail.ru> <44C39307.205@bk.ru> In-Reply-To: Content-Type: text/plain; charset=KOI8-R Content-Transfer-Encoding: 8bit Subject: Re: [Comm] =?koi8-r?b?y8/EydLP18vBINcgeG1tcw==?= X-BeenThere: community@lists.altlinux.org X-Mailman-Version: 2.1.7 Precedence: list Reply-To: ALT Linux Community List-Id: ALT Linux Community List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, X-List-Received-Date: Sun, 23 Jul 2006 16:11:07 -0000 Archived-At: List-Archive: List-Post: Владимир Гусев пишет: >>>Я как раз говорил об интерфейсе программы на gtk+ в целом, не только >>>про тэги... >>>Вот мой вариант: >>>style "default-text" { >>> fontset = >>>"-*-verdana-medium-r-normal-*-*-80-*-*-p-*-iso10646-1,\ >>> -*-verdana-medium-r-normal-*-*-80-*-*-p-*-iso10646-1" >>>} >>>class "GtkWidget" style "default-text" >>> >> >>изменил файл /etc/gtk/gtkrc.ru_RU.utf8, но ничего не изменилось.. > > > Точно? Или как в прошлый раз с fstab? > > В домашнем каталоге создать файл .gtkrc, в котором записать примерно > следующее (берите строки, касающиеся шрифтов): > > # -- THEME AUTO-WRITTEN DO NOT EDIT > include "/usr/share/themes/BlueSmooth/gtk/gtkrc" > > style "user-font" > { > font="-microsoft-tahoma-medium-r-normal-*-*-80-*-*-p-*-koi8-r" > } > widget_class "*" style "user-font" > > include "/home/vova/.icewm/gtkrc" > > include "/home/vova/.gtkrc.mine" > > # -- THEME AUTO-WRITTEN DO NOT EDIT > > Еще раз, эти 2 файла (gtkrc.ru_RU.utf8 и ~/.gtkrc у меня в таком виде, как > я приводил - интерфейс XMMS (а так же других программ на gtk+, в т.ч. и > nerolinux) с нормальными шрифтами, не кракозябры.. > либо лыжи не едут, либо я что-то не так делаю. итак, что у нас есть: файл /etc/gtk/gtkrc.ru_RU.utf8 с содержимым: style "default-text" { fontset = "-*-verdana-medium-r-normal-*-*-80-*-*-p-*-iso10646-1,\ -*-verdana-medium-r-normal-*-*-80-*-*-p-*-iso10646-1" } class "GtkWidget" style "default-text" м файл /home/denis/.gtkrc с содержим: style "user-font" { font="-microsoft-tahoma-medium-r-normal-*-*-80-*-*-p-*-koi8-r" } widget_class "*" style "user-font" и все равно в xmms из под юзера кракозябры, из под рута все нормально. в чем я допустил ошибку? когда я запускаю xmms их под рутовского терминала в нем пишется ошибка: The font "-adobe-helvetica-bold-r-*-*-10-*" does not support all the required character sets for the current locale "C" (Missing character set "ISO8859-1") ** WARNING **: Failed to open font: "-adobe-helvetica-bold-r-*-*-10-*". когда закрываю: ** CRITICAL **: file configfile.c: line 266 (xmms_cfg_write_string): assertion `value != NULL' failed. ** CRITICAL **: file configfile.c: line 266 (xmms_cfg_write_string): assertion `value != NULL' failed. ** CRITICAL **: file configfile.c: line 266 (xmms_cfg_write_string): assertion `value != NULL' failed. Gtk-WARNING **: invalid cast from (NULL) pointer to `GtkWidget' Gtk-CRITICAL **: file gtkwidget.c: line 1387 (gtk_widget_destroy): assertion `widget != NULL' failed. Gtk-WARNING **: invalid cast from (NULL) pointer to `GtkWidget' Gtk-CRITICAL **: file gtkwidget.c: line 1387 (gtk_widget_destroy): assertion `widget != NULL' failed. GLib-CRITICAL **: file gmain.c: line 500 (g_source_remove): assertion `tag > 0' failed.